Transcode videos to HLS and / or DASH adaptative bitrate streaming protocols. Also includes optional notifications for status updates

METHOD | PATH |
---|---|
POST | /transcoder |
PAYLOAD | DEFAULT | REQUIRED | DESCRIPTION |
---|---|---|---|
trackingId | false | Unique identifier for tracking the transcoding job | |
inputFilePath | ./volumes/cbd.mp4 | true | Path to the source video file |
hlsOutputPath | ./volumes/hls/cbd | false* | Output directory for HLS files |
dashOutputPath | ./volumes/dash/cbd | false* | Output directory for DASH files |
encryptionKeyPath | false | Path to encryption key file for HLS encryption | |
encryptionKeyUrl | false | URL where the encryption key will be accessible |
- hlsOutputPath and dashOutputPath are optional, but at least one is mandatory
- encryptionKeyPath and encryptionKeyUrl are both required together for HLS encryption (optional feature)
For more info, once the app is running, check documentation: http://localhost:3002/documentation

Note on HLS Encryption: When using HLS encryption, ensure your encryption key file exists at the specified path and will be accessible via the provided URL. The transcoder uses AES-128 encryption and automatically generates a key info file for ffmpeg.
A Redis consumer is listening to published jobs in transcoder_jobs_queue queue, the defined in the environment variable REDIS_TRANSCODER_MAIN_QUEUE.
The job MUST have the same structure as the HTTP payload, and stringified.
There is a dead letter queue named transcoder_jobs_dead_letter_queue or if overwritten with REDIS_TRANSCODER_DEAD_LETTER_QUEUE environment variable, for all those jobs that can't be processed for any reason. They are pushed to the queue with the following format:
{
datePushed: '2024-10-07T09:02:14.179Z',
job: {},
message: \"Unexpected token 'h', \"whatever\" is not valid JSON",
}

Q: Is it ready for scaling?
A: Yes. However, it is strongly recommended to use the Redis approach.
Q: Is it possible to run just one job for HLS or DASH and not both together?
A: Yes. In the payload, include the key you want to trigger, hlsOutputPath or dashOutputPath. Including both keys in the same payload is also allowed.
Q: Is it possible to use Redis queues for status changes instead of HTTP(S)?
A: No. Currently, HTTP(S) notifications are the only way for updating status.
Q: Can I decide which change events I want to send a HTTP(S) notification?
A: Yes. Take a look at the NOTIFICATION_WEBHOOK_ON environment variables.
Q: Can I track the request in some way?
A: Yes. Adding a trackingId attribute to the payload request. It'll be returned on every notification hook event.
Q: Does the transcoder support HLS encryption?
A: Yes. The transcoder supports AES-128 HLS encryption. To enable encryption, include both encryptionKeyPath
(path to your encryption key file) and encryptionKeyUrl
(URL where the key will be accessible) in your request payload. The transcoder automatically creates the required key info file and configures ffmpeg for encrypted HLS output.
